Description

These savory chickpea pancakes, also known as Besan Chilla, are a delightful and quick breakfast or snack option. I've been making these for years, and they're always a hit! The combination of chickpea flour and aromatic spices creates a unique and satisfying flavor. They're perfect for a light lunch or a savory breakfast. The recipe is naturally gluten-free and vegetarian, making it a great choice for various dietary needs. Feel free to experiment with different vegetables and spices to customize the flavor to your liking. Serve them with your favorite chutney or a dollop of yogurt for a complete meal. Ingredients (14 ingredients)

  • 120 g chickpea flour
  • 0.5 tsp ajwain (carom seeds)
  • 0.75 tsp garam masala
  • 0.75 tsp ground cumin
  • 0.125 tsp ground turmeric
  • 1 piece small onion
  • 1 piece small tomato
  • 1 piece green chilli
  • 1 tsp grated ginger
  • 1 handful coriander
  • 1 tbsp vegetable oil
  • 2 tsp salt
  • 150 ml water
  • 80 ml water

Preparation (5 steps)

1

Prepare the batter

Add 120g chickpea flour, ½ tsp ajwain (carom seeds), ¾ tsp garam masala, ¾ tsp ground cumin, ⅛ tsp ground turmeric, 2 tsp salt, 1 small onion (quartered), 1 small tomato (quartered), 1 green chilli (halved), 1 tsp grated ginger, and a small handful of coriander to the mixing bowl.

2

Chop the ingredients

Thermomix® Setting
5 Sec./Level 5

Chop all the ingredients for 5 Sec. / Level 5.

3

Mix the batter

Thermomix® Setting
20 Sec./Level 4

Add 150ml water and mix for 20 Sec. / Level 4. If needed, add up to 80ml more water until you have a thick but pourable batter.

4

Cook the pancakes

Heat a non-stick frying pan over medium heat and add some of the 1 tbsp vegetable oil. Stir the batter, then ladle 2 tbsp into the center of the pan. Spread it out into a thin pancake. Cook until the edge begins to lift from the pan, about 1-2 mins. Flip and press down gently using a spatula. Fry until golden spots appear and it is cooked through, about 1-2 mins.

5

Repeat and serve

Repeat with the remaining oil and batter, ensuring the pan remains hot but not too hot, to avoid burning. Serve with chutneys and masala tea.
